Battery Installation
Your Ci60 Optical Wireless Mouse requires two (2) AA batteries (C).
Insert the batteries as indicated and replace the cover.
Average battery life for your wireless mouse is 9–10 
months, depending on usage.
Making a Connection
Plug the USB Wireless Receiver into a USB port on 
your computer.
Within 10 seconds, click any button on the mouse.
Your mouse should now be ready to use.
IMPORTANT: This wireless device is similar to an FM radio, the position of your
computer and surrounding objects (especially metal objects) may affect your
wireless reception and range (average range is approximately 10 meters or 30 feet).
Establishing a New Wireless Connection
If the connection between your mouse and receiver is broken, or if you are
experiencing interference, you may need to re-establish a wireless connection.
To do so:
- With the USB receiver in the USB port, Press the “connect” button on 
the receiver (I).
- Within 10 seconds, click any button on the mouse.
- You have now established a new connection.
If you continue to have problems, try this procedure again while holding the
mouse closer to the receiver. You may need to repeat this procedure 2–3 times
for the mouse to synchronize.
If necessary, repeat this procedure after replacing depleted batteries.

Common Troubleshooting Steps
1. Unplug and re-plug the receiver. Establish a new wireless connection.
2. Install a fresh set of batteries in the mouse.
3. Test the device on another USB port or computer.
4. Adjust the position of the receiver to improve wireless range. Large 
metal objects, radio towers, and other environmental factors may hinder
wireless range.
5. Some surfaces may “trick” the optical sensor, such as reflective 
surfaces like glass or mirrors. The optical sensor should perform well 
on all other surfaces.
Important: Computer User Health Information
In recent years, medical attention on occupational injuries has identified
normal, seemingly harmless activities as a potential cause of a wide range of
problems collectively known as Repetitive Stress Injuries (RSI) or Cumulative
Trauma Disorders (CTD). It is now recognized that any repetitive motion may
contribute to these health problems. As a computer user, you might also be at
risk. By paying attention to the way you perform your work, use your computer
and phone, play sports, and work around the house, you can identify the
behaviors that may be putting you at risk. If you experience pain, swelling,
numbness, or weakness in your wrists or hands (especially during sleep), 
see your physician immediately. These symptoms could mean that you are
developing a repetitive stress injury that requires prompt medical attention.
For more detailed information, consult your doctor.
